Advanced Strategic Command
Public Member Functions | List of all members
MovementLimitation Class Reference
Inheritance diagram for MovementLimitation:
Inheritance graph
[legend]

Public Member Functions

 MovementLimitation (bool simpleMode_)
 
virtual bool allowHeightChange ()
 
virtual bool allowMovement ()
 
virtual bool allowEnteringContainer ()
 
virtual bool allowLeavingContainer ()
 
virtual bool allowDocking ()
 
- Public Member Functions inherited from AStar3D::OperationLimiter
virtual ~OperationLimiter ()
 

Detailed Description

Definition at line 119 of file moveunitcommand.cpp.

Constructor & Destructor Documentation

MovementLimitation::MovementLimitation ( bool  simpleMode_)
inline

Definition at line 123 of file moveunitcommand.cpp.

Member Function Documentation

virtual bool MovementLimitation::allowDocking ( )
inlinevirtual

Implements AStar3D::OperationLimiter.

Definition at line 128 of file moveunitcommand.cpp.

virtual bool MovementLimitation::allowEnteringContainer ( )
inlinevirtual

Definition at line 126 of file moveunitcommand.cpp.

virtual bool MovementLimitation::allowHeightChange ( )
inlinevirtual

Implements AStar3D::OperationLimiter.

Definition at line 124 of file moveunitcommand.cpp.

virtual bool MovementLimitation::allowLeavingContainer ( )
inlinevirtual

Implements AStar3D::OperationLimiter.

Definition at line 127 of file moveunitcommand.cpp.

virtual bool MovementLimitation::allowMovement ( )
inlinevirtual

Implements AStar3D::OperationLimiter.

Definition at line 125 of file moveunitcommand.cpp.


The documentation for this class was generated from the following file: